Hi guys, I'm new to TFF. A friend suggested I post for a little help. First, I am a lady angler and I am doing a kayak bass fishing tournament this weekend on Lake Bastrop. I've never fished there, and didn't have an opportunity to pre-fish there.
I don't need anything top secret, but if anyone has suggestions on what to throw that works well out there I was be much obliged. We are camping on the north side of the lake and will be there this weekend.

Clear waters......downsize your baits and slow presentations.
Swim baits (small) on and along the eel grass will always land a few. Great thing bout Bastrop i is so small and open, there are no secrets; you can see exactly where and who they are biting even without binoculars.

Top water poppers, white spinnerbaits over the eel grass, flukes and rattle baits will all get your line tight. Don't forget to pitch your favorite jig or creature bait into the reeds in front of the N. shore ramp. Good starting point is the point straight across from the N.shore ramp, under the power lines, work that stretch south. Good luck and have fun!

Last weekend, we picked up 30+ mostly slots. SBs, small worms but they sure did like the Senks. They're in the grass. Temps were upper 70s to almost 80 which was up about 4 degrees from the week before.

Bastrop is a fun lake! Spinnerbaits in the eel grass is a great way to put fish in the boat. I've also had luck pitching a light Tx rigged worm into the eel grass. The dam is a great place too and you can pick up fish on any crankbait. Pretty much the whole area around North Shore is a great place to fish. I also recommend a swim jig in the eel grass. Be sure to trim the skirt down on your spinnerbait and swim jig. It's great to see another lady enjoying bass fishing and moving the sport forward. I have done very well out there with buzzbaits before the sun comes up, then switching to a bandit 100 series in blue and chrome fished over the grass
